fre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

管理技術(shù)與軟件質(zhì)量、質(zhì)量保證(zhhf03)-資料下載頁

2025-01-09 06:30本頁面
  

【正文】 。 ( 4) 項(xiàng)目支持環(huán)境 PSE( Project Support Environment) 。 ( 5) 自動(dòng)開發(fā)環(huán)境 ADE( Automated Development Environment) 。 ( 6) 集成化程序設(shè)計(jì)環(huán)境 IPE( Integrated Programming Environment) 。 ( 7) 工具盒 Toolbox。 ( 8) 工具箱 Toolkit。 對(duì)軟件開發(fā)環(huán)境的要求 ( 1) 軟件開發(fā)環(huán)境應(yīng)是高度集成的一體化的系統(tǒng) 。 ( 2) 軟件開發(fā)環(huán)境應(yīng)具有高度的通用性 。 ( 3) 軟件開發(fā)環(huán)境應(yīng)易于定制 、 裁剪或擴(kuò)充 。 ( 4) 軟件開發(fā)環(huán)境不但可應(yīng)用性要好 , 而且是易使用的 、 經(jīng)濟(jì)高效的系統(tǒng) 。 ( 5) 軟件開發(fā)環(huán)境應(yīng)由輔助開發(fā)向半自動(dòng)開發(fā)和自動(dòng)開發(fā)逐步過渡的系統(tǒng) 。 軟件開發(fā)環(huán)境的分類 ? 按解決的問題分類 ? 程序設(shè)計(jì)環(huán)境 ? 系統(tǒng)合成環(huán)境 ? 項(xiàng)目管理環(huán)境 ? 按軟件開發(fā)環(huán)境的演變趨向分類 ? 以語言為中心的環(huán)境 ? 工具箱環(huán)境 ? 基于方法的環(huán)境 軟件工具 ? 軟件工具是可用來幫助和支持軟件需求分析、軟件開發(fā)、測試、維護(hù)、模擬、移植或管理而編制的計(jì)算機(jī)程序或軟件系統(tǒng)。 ? 軟件工具通常由工具、工具接口和工具用戶接口三部分構(gòu)成。 軟件工具發(fā)展的特點(diǎn) ( 1) 軟件工具由單個(gè)工具向多個(gè)工具集成化方向發(fā)展 。如將編輯 、 編譯 、 運(yùn)行結(jié)合在一起構(gòu)成集成工具 。 注重工具間的平滑過渡和互操作性 。 ( 2) 重視用戶界面的設(shè)計(jì) 。 交互式圖形技術(shù)及高分辯率圖形終端的發(fā)展 , 為友好方便的用戶圖形提供了物質(zhì)基礎(chǔ) 。 多窗口管理 、 鼠標(biāo)器使用 、 圖形資源的表示等技術(shù) , 極大地改善了用戶界面的質(zhì)量 , 改善了軟件的感觀 。 ( 3) 不斷地采用新理論和新技術(shù) 。 如許多軟件工具的研制中采用了數(shù)據(jù)庫技術(shù) 、 交互圖形技術(shù) 、 網(wǎng)絡(luò)技術(shù) 、人工智能技術(shù)和形式化技術(shù)等 。 ( 4) 軟件工具和軟件產(chǎn)業(yè)的發(fā)展相互推動(dòng) , 促進(jìn)了軟件工具的商品化進(jìn)程 。 軟件工具的分類 ? Reifer和 Trattner將軟件工具分為六類 ? 模擬工具 ? 開發(fā)工具 ? 測試和評(píng)估工具 ? 運(yùn)行和維護(hù)工具 ? 性能測量工具 ? 程序設(shè)計(jì)支持工具 。 Westinghouse公司 ( 1992) 的13類軟件工具分類標(biāo)準(zhǔn) : ? 系統(tǒng)模擬和模型工具 ? 需求追蹤 ? 需求分析 ? 設(shè)計(jì) ? 編碼與單元測試 ? 測試與集成 ? 文檔 ? 項(xiàng)目管理 ? 配置管理 ? 質(zhì)量保證 ? 度量 ? 軟件再用 ? 其他:數(shù)據(jù)管理、通訊、電子公告牌等。 計(jì)算機(jī)輔助軟件工程 ? CASE是一組工具和方法的集合 , 以輔助各個(gè)階段的軟件開發(fā) 。 ? 從學(xué)術(shù)研究角度講 , CASE是多年來在軟件開發(fā)管理 、軟件開發(fā)方法 、 軟件開發(fā)環(huán)境和軟件工具等方面研究和發(fā)展的產(chǎn)物 , 它把軟件開發(fā)技術(shù) 、 軟件工具和軟件開發(fā)方法集成到一個(gè)統(tǒng)一而一致的框架中 , 并且吸收了 CAD(計(jì)算機(jī)輔助設(shè)計(jì) )、 軟件工程 、 操作系統(tǒng) 、 數(shù)據(jù)庫 、 網(wǎng)絡(luò)和許多其它計(jì)算機(jī)領(lǐng)域的原理和技術(shù) 。 ? 從產(chǎn)業(yè)角度講 , CASE是種類繁多的軟件開發(fā)和系統(tǒng)集成的產(chǎn)品及軟件工具的集合 。 CASE工具分類 ?對(duì) CASE工具分類的標(biāo)準(zhǔn)可分為 ?功能; ?支持的過程; ?支持的范圍 。 ?Fuggetta (1993)提出 CASE系統(tǒng)可分為三類 ?支持單個(gè)過程任務(wù)的工具 。 如程序編譯 、 一致性檢查等 。 ?支持某一過程所有活動(dòng)或某些活動(dòng)的工作臺(tái) 。 ?支持軟件過程所有活動(dòng) ( 至少大部分的活動(dòng) ) 的環(huán)境 。 CASE的集成 ? 平臺(tái)集成:工具運(yùn)行在相同的硬件/操作系統(tǒng)平臺(tái)上 。 ? 數(shù)據(jù)集成:工具使用共享數(shù)據(jù)模型來操作 。 ? 表示集成:工具提供相同的用戶界面 。 ? 控制集成:工具激活后能控制其它工具的操作 。 ? 過程集成:工具在一個(gè)過程模型和 “ 過程機(jī) ” 的指導(dǎo)下使用 。 CASE生存期 (1)CASE需求:根據(jù)要開發(fā)的軟件類型選擇一個(gè)合適的 CASE系統(tǒng) 。 (2)CASE剪裁:調(diào)整一個(gè) CASE系統(tǒng) , 使之適應(yīng)一特定組織機(jī)構(gòu)或一類項(xiàng)目 。 (3)CASE引入:試用該 CASE系統(tǒng) 。 在這期間 , 要培訓(xùn)使用這一系統(tǒng)的開發(fā)人員 。 (4)CASE操作:每天都使用 CASE進(jìn)行軟件開發(fā) 。 (5)CASE演化:是一個(gè)在 CASE系統(tǒng)生命周期中的一個(gè)持續(xù)的活動(dòng) 。 (6)CASE廢棄:使該 CASE系統(tǒng)在這一階段不再起作用 , 必須保證使用該系統(tǒng)開 發(fā)的軟件仍被所在組織機(jī)構(gòu)所支持 。 CASE工作臺(tái) ? CASE工作臺(tái)是一組工具集,支持像設(shè)計(jì)、實(shí)現(xiàn)或測試等特定的軟件開發(fā)階段。 ? 將 CASE工具組裝成一個(gè)工作臺(tái)后,各個(gè)工具間能協(xié)同工作,為軟件開發(fā)、維護(hù)和管理提供更強(qiáng)大、更全面的支持,也可以實(shí)現(xiàn)能被其它工具調(diào)用的通用服務(wù)程序。 ? 工作臺(tái)工具能通過共享文件、共享倉庫或共享數(shù)據(jù)結(jié)構(gòu)來集成。 CASE工作臺(tái)分類 ? 程序設(shè)計(jì)工作臺(tái) 。 ? 分析和設(shè)計(jì)工作臺(tái) 。 ? 測試工作臺(tái) 。 ? 交叉開發(fā)工作臺(tái) 。 支持在一種機(jī)器上開發(fā)軟件 , 而在其它系統(tǒng)上運(yùn)行所開發(fā)的軟件 。 ? 配置管理 (CM)工作臺(tái) 。 支持配置管理 。 如版本管理工具 ,變更跟蹤工具 , 系統(tǒng)建造 (裝配 )工具等 。 ? 文檔工作臺(tái) 。 這些工具支持高質(zhì)量文檔的制作 。 ? 項(xiàng)目管理工作臺(tái) 。 支持項(xiàng)目管理活動(dòng) , 如項(xiàng)目規(guī)劃和質(zhì)量 、 開支評(píng)估和預(yù)算追蹤等 。
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1